Description
A healthy, protein-packed salad featuring white beans, tuna, and kale, perfect for lunch or dinner.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 can white beans, drained and rinsed
- 1 can tuna, drained
- 2 cups kale, chopped
- 1/4 cup red onion, diced
- 1/4 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ine the white beans, tuna, kale, red onion, and cherry tomatoes.
- In a separate small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the dressing over the salad and toss to combine.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ours to let flavors meld.
Notes
- For added flavor, consider adding feta cheese or olives.
- This salad is best eaten fresh but can be stored in the refrigerator in an airtight container.
